Antinuclear activity in Tokyo

Antinuclear activity in Tokyo

TOKYO, Japan - Photo taken April 25, 2014, shows Misao Redwolf (holding microphone), an illustrator whose real name is undisclosed, at a rally against nuclear power generation in front of the prime minister's office in Tokyo. Redwolf is one of the organizers of the antinuclear rallies which have been held on Friday nights near the premier's office and the Diet building since March 2012, a year after the outbreak on March 11, 2011, of the nuclear disaster at the Fukushima Daiichi power plant in the aftermath of the magnitude 9.0 earthquake and tsunami.

The Kegon Falls

The Kegon Falls

Kegon Falls is one of the three major waterfalls of Japan, along with Nachi Falls (Wakayama Prefecture) and Fukuroda Falls (Ibaragi Prefecture). It is roughly 97m high. Local resident Hoshino Gorobei built the road along the basin of the falls in 1900 and opened a teahouse. The elevator currently in service started operation in in 1930.
